基于分数阶域最优滤波的语音增强算法

A Method for Speech Enhancement Based on fractional domain optimal filtering
下载PDF
导出
摘要 本文介绍了一种基于分数阶域最优滤波的语音增强新算法。当存在畸变系统对信号造成畸变或者不能通过坐标轴旋转来完全解除信号和噪声的时频耦合时,本文将利用一种更具普适性的滤波方法,即采用最小均方误差准则下的分数阶最优滤波消除畸变和噪声的影响。仿真表明,在最小均方误差准则下求得的最优滤波算子并不一定是全局最小的,但是在不增加额外计算负担的情况下,能够获得比传统滤波更好的效果。 This paper introduces a new optimal filter speech enhancement based on fractional domain. When there is signal caused by distortion system or can not coordinate axis to completely lift the time-frequency of the signal and noise coupling, the paper will use a more universal filtering method, which uses the minimum mean square error criterion fractional optimal filter to eliminate distortion and noise. Simulation results show that under the minimum mean square error criterion obtained the optimal filtering operator is not necessarily a global minimum, but without additional computational burden of the situation, to obtain better results than the traditional filter.
